Recycling solar panels has some significant advantages. For starters, it helps in reducing the quantity of waste that is being sent out to landfills or incinerators. Not just does this advantage the setting by minimizing air pollution, however it can additionally conserve money in disposal costs as well as beneficial resources such as steels or glass. Furthermore, recycling photovoltaic panels enables products that were once considered unusable to be repurposed right into brand-new items. Recycled products can also be utilized to create less expensive variations of brand-new photovoltaic panels, making them more obtainable for individuals that might not have been able to afford them in the past.

The drawback of reusing photovoltaic panels is that there is commonly a lack of infrastructure in place for effectively dealing with old ones. In many cases, this indicates that unsafe materials are released into the environment during production or disassembly processes which could cause health and wellness dangers for those living nearby. Furthermore, recyclers might not constantly be able to recover all components from taken apart panels as a result of their age or condition which might bring about further environmental worries as a result of incorrect disposal approaches.

Another essential obstacle associated with reusing photovoltaic panels is cost. Numerous nations do not have enough framework or sources to properly reuse these items which causes greater costs for services attempting to do so. Additionally, as a result of the specialized nature of recycling solar panels, this can produce a financial concern on companies trying to stay compliant with policies. Eventually, these expenses could be given to consumers making it challenging for them to afford renewable energy resources.

To begin with, lots of companies have actually executed a 'take-back' system where old or damaged solar panels can be gathered and sent to their corresponding factories for reusing. This way, the materials have the ability to be reused in the building and construction of brand-new products. Moreover, some municipalities have also started using incentives for individuals desiring to reuse their photovoltaic panels; this might range from tax obligation breaks to complimentary delivery prices.

On top of that, technology has actually become significantly innovative when it concerns reusing photovoltaic panels-- with specialized makers efficient in separating out all the various components within them. For instance, by using AI-powered robot arms, these equipments can extract useful products such as copper and aluminium while also getting rid of hazardous waste safely.
